Understanding Long Term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ation in Robertsville, Missouri

To prevent yourself from relapsing back to your previous drug and alcohol use habits as well as address any co-occurring psychological condition you might have, you might discover that you need to do the following:

  • Institute new approaches you can utilize to address your disorder
  • Identify all life problems that might aggravate your psychological problems and work through them
  • Pinpoint the consequences and effects of your addiction on your life
  • Learn about how to prevent yourself from giving in to the temptation to begin abusing drugs and alcohol
  • Develop ways to deal with any reemergence of the symptoms of your drug and alcohol abuse
  • Understand your drug and alcohol addiction as a process and idea

Because there are a lot of things for you to grasp, you may find it more helpful to spend more time in a Robertsville addiction rehabilitation facility. Although short-term alcohol and drug rehab may also provide you with a foundation for your rehabilitation, it might not have ample support to make sure that you take these lessons and begin applying them in your life.

In such situations, therefore, you may benefit from long term alcohol and drug rehab. In many instances, this form of drug and alcohol addiction treatment is offered on an inpatient or residential basis to ensure that you are in a supportive environment without all triggers that often cause you to start using harmful substances.

During long term rehab, therefore, you will get the robust level of care and support required for an extended period of time. As such, the services will help you lay the groundwork that you can rely on to achieve sobriety in the long run.

Overall, long term drug and alcohol rehabilitation will offer round the clock monitoring, care, and management over an extended period. At the end of the drug addiction treatment in Robertsville, MO., you should have acquired enough information and skills to start leading a more productive, sober life.
